Dutch firm Office for Metropolitan Architecture (OMA) will design the new Nhow Amsterdam RAI hotel, it was announced on April 28, 2015. The hotel, designed to serve the Amsterdam RAI Convention Centre, will be just shy of 300 feet tall, and contain 650 rooms—the largest hotel in Belgium, the Netherlands, and Luxembourg. According to a news release on OMA's website:
"Located on the south-eastern edge of the convention and exhibition centre, the design for the Nhow Amsterdam RAI hotel preserves the dense flows of pedestrians, cyclists and automotive traffic that traverse the site. The shifting triangular volumes that comprise the building create a unique presence on Amsterdam's skyline, and facilitate the integration of public program - including a restaurant, bar, sculpture garden and a live television studio."
Nhow, a brand of the NH Hotel Group, also operates a hotel in OMA's De Rotterdam building.
